Contributor Resources The layer5 repo contains two websites. The current generation and the next-generation of the layer5.io site.

If the layer5-ng label is absent on this issue, then this issue pertains to the current generation of the layer5.io website, which uses Jekyll and GitHub Pages. Site content is found under the master branch.

If the layer5-ng label is present on this issue, then this issue pertains to the next-generation of the layer5.io website, which uses Gatsby, Strapi, and GitHub Pages. Site content is found under the layer5-ng branch.
